          Land Rover changed their spec sometimes in the 1960's. The early spec was 4200 RPM and the later spec is 4000 RPM (7:1 vs 8:1 ???). Max torque for a 2.25L petrol is given at 2000 RPM. The 2.25L diesel & the 2.6L six were rated max torque at 1800 RPM. The 2.25L petrol prefers to cruise in the 3000 to 3300 RPM range and because of the steep torque curve you normally would like to downshift between around 2400 to 2000 RPM. The engine will run smoothly down to about 800 RPM but there is no power to speak of below about 1800 RPM
